heterozygote
noun/ˌhetərəˈzaɪɡəʊt/
/ˌhetərəˈzaɪɡəʊt/
(biology)- a living thing that has two varying forms of a particular gene, and whose young may therefore vary in a particular characteristicTopics Biologyc2
